This literature is subject to all applicable copyright laws and is not for resale in any manner.74VHCT74A Dual D-Type Flip-Flop with Preset and Clear May 2008 74VHCT74A Dual D-Type Flip-Flop with Preset and Clear Features General Description n High speed: f = 160MHz (Typ.) at T = 25C The VHCT74A is an advanced high speed CMOS Dual MAX A D-Type Flip-Flop fabricated with silicon gate CMOS tech- n High noise immunity: V = 2.0V, V = 0.8V IH IL nology. It achieves the high speed operation similar to n Power down protection is provided on all inputs and equivalent Bipolar Schottky TTL while maintaining the outputs CMOS low power dissipation. The signal level applied to n Low power dissipation: I = 2A (Max.) at T = 25C CC A the D INPUT is transferred to the Q OUTPUT during the n Pin and function compatible with 74HCT74 positive going transition of the CK pulse. CLR and PR are independent of the CK and are accomplished by set- ting the appropriate input LOW. Protection circuits ensure that 0V to 7V can be applied to the input pins without regard to the supply voltage and to the output pins with V = 0V. These circuits prevent CC device destruction due to mismatched supply and input/ output voltages. This device can be used to interface 3V to 5V systems and two supply systems such as battery backup.
